[ConsolePROGRAMMIFA

Description: 幂法求矩阵的特征值和特征向量 算法9.1 1. 输入矩阵A,初始向量X,误差限ε最大迭代次数N。 2. 置k=1,u=0。 3. 求xr=>λ,|xr|=max|xr|,i=1,….,n。 4. 计算 Y=X/λ,X=AY 5. 若|λ-u|〈ε,输出λ,X,停机;否则,转步骤6。 6. 若k<N,k+1=>k,λ=>u,转步骤3;否则,输出错误信息,停机 -Power-law matrix eigenvalue and eigenvector algorithm 9.11. Input matrix A, the initial vector X, the error ε maximum iteration limit N. 2. Home k = 1, u = 0. 3. For xr => λ, | xr | = max | xr |, i = 1, ...., N. 4. Calculation Y = X/λ, X = AY5. If | λ-u | <ε, the output λ, X, downtime Otherwise, switch to step 6.6. If k <N,k+1=> k, λ => u, to Step 3 Otherwise, output an error message , parking

[matlabpower_standardization

Description: 幂法是一种计算矩阵主特征值(矩阵按模最大的特征值)及对应特征向量的迭代方法,特别适用于大型稀疏矩阵。 但是,一般幂法迭代向量v的各个不等于零的分量将随k 趋向于无穷大而使计算机溢出。因此,我们必须对某通幕法进行规范。即规范化幂法 -Power Method is a calculation of the main eigenvalue matrix (matrix according to the largest eigenvalue modulus) and the corresponding eigenvector of the iterative method, especially for large sparse matrix. However, the general power-law iteration vector v is not equal to zero all the components will be as k tends to infinity overflow of the computer. Therefore, we must pass a law to regulate screen. That is, standardized Power Method
